- /**
- * Returns the cell count dimensions for tile view. Tile view tries to uphold
- * equal count of tiles for height and width, until maxColumn is reached in
- * which rows will be added but no more columns.
- *
- * @param {Object} state - The redux store state.
- * @param {boolean} stageFilmstrip - Whether the dimensions should be calculated for the stage filmstrip.
- * @returns {Object} An object is return with the desired number of columns,
- * rows, and visible rows (the rest should overflow) for the tile view layout.
- */
- export function getNotResponsiveTileViewGridDimensions(state: Object, stageFilmstrip: boolean = false) {
- const maxColumns = getMaxColumnCount(state);
- const { activeParticipants } = state['features/filmstrip'];
- const numberOfParticipants = stageFilmstrip ? activeParticipants.length : getNumberOfPartipantsForTileView(state);
- const columnsToMaintainASquare = Math.ceil(Math.sqrt(numberOfParticipants));
- const columns = Math.min(columnsToMaintainASquare, maxColumns);
- const rows = Math.ceil(numberOfParticipants / columns);
- const minVisibleRows = Math.min(maxColumns, rows);
-
- return {
- columns,
- minVisibleRows,
- rows
- };
- }
